Zirconium crowns

Made from a very strong ceramic, zirconium crowns withstand heavy biting forces, which makes them a popular choice for molars and back teeth. Modern zirconium also looks natural, so it's often used throughout the mouth where durability matters.

Emax crowns

Emax (lithium disilicate) is prized for its translucency and natural appearance, making it a favourite for front teeth where looks matter most. It's strong enough for everyday use while delivering a lifelike result.

Porcelain crowns

A well-established, cost-effective option that looks natural and performs well. Porcelain crowns can be a sensible choice when balancing appearance with budget.

Which crown should you choose?

  • Front teeth, appearance is priority: Emax.
  • Back teeth or a heavy bite: zirconium.
  • Balancing looks and budget: porcelain.
  • Not sure: your dentist recommends the right material based on the tooth's position and your bite.

Frequently asked questions

Which is better, zirconium or Emax? Neither is universally "better" — zirconium is stronger (ideal for back teeth), Emax looks more translucent (ideal for front teeth). The right choice depends on the tooth.

How long do crowns last? With good care, quality crowns are designed to last many years and are backed by an EU-wide warranty at reputable clinics.

How many trips do crowns take? Crowns are usually completed in a single 3–5 day visit.
